The Physics of Light in Spiral Geometries

To appreciate the value of these 3D printable assets, one must first understand the optical principles at play. The spiral pattern is more than an aesthetic choice; it is a functional mechanism for light diffusion. When a tealight or LED candle source illuminates the interior of a holder featuring concentric or helical ridges, the light refracts and diffracts through the varying angles of the plastic walls. This interaction creates a dynamic interplay of light and shadow, often described as a "mesmerizing" flow.

Unlike flat-sided holders that cast static, sharp-edged shadows, the curvature inherent in spiral designs softens the output. The result is a gradient of illumination that mimics natural phenomena like ripples in water or the movement of smoke. This effect is particularly potent when using translucent filaments such as PETG or specialized PLA blends, which allow light to pass through while maintaining structural integrity. The Spiral Pattern Candle Holder STL 3D Models for Easy 3D Print are engineered to maximize this effect, ensuring that the wall thickness is optimized for both heat resistance and light transmission.

Technical Considerations for Printing Success

While the concept of downloading a file and printing a beautiful object seems straightforward, achieving high-quality results with intricate patterns requires attention to technical details. The complexity of the spiral geometry presents unique challenges regarding layer adhesion, overhangs, and thermal management.

Material Selection and Heat Resistance

The primary function of a candle holder involves exposure to heat. Standard PLA, while easy to print, has a relatively low glass transition temperature (around 60°C). If a real wax candle is used, the heat may cause the holder to warp or deform over time. For users prioritizing durability and safety, materials like PETG, ASA, or Polycarbonate are superior choices. These materials offer higher thermal stability and UV resistance, making them suitable for long-term use near open flames. However, if the user intends to use battery-operated LED tea lights, standard PLA remains a viable and cost-effective option, allowing for a wider range of vibrant colors without the risk of melting.

Optimizing Layer Height and Wall Thickness

The visual fidelity of the spiral pattern depends heavily on the printer's resolution settings. A lower layer height, typically between 0.1mm and 0.15mm, ensures that the curves of the spiral appear smooth rather than stepped. Furthermore, the infill strategy plays a crucial role. Since the exterior walls are the primary light diffusers, a solid perimeter count of 3 to 4 walls is recommended to prevent light leakage through gaps in the infill. Conversely, the internal structure can utilize a lower infill percentage (15-20%) with a gyroid or cubic pattern to reduce material usage and weight without compromising the external aesthetic.

Support Structures and Orientation

The orientation of the model on the build plate significantly impacts the ease of printing. Many Spiral Pattern Candle Holder STL 3D Models for Easy 3D Print are designed to be printed upright to minimize the need for support structures on the inner surfaces. However, depending on the specific design of the spiral—whether it is a tight coil or a wide helix—some overhangs may require minimal support. Using soluble supports like PVA can be advantageous for complex internal geometries, ensuring a clean finish inside the holder where light will eventually pass through.

Integrating Digital Files into Physical Workflows

For those looking to incorporate these designs into their workflow, the process begins with sourcing reliable files. Reputable repositories offer verified Spiral Pattern Candle Holder STL 3D Models for Easy 3D Print that have been tested for printability. Once downloaded, the file should be inspected in slicing software to check for errors and adjust parameters based on the specific printer being used.

It is also advisable to perform a test print using a small section of the model or a different material before committing to a full-scale production run. This step allows the creator to verify the light diffusion quality and ensure that the chosen filament behaves as expected under the heat of a candle. Iterative testing is a hallmark of successful 3D printing projects, leading to refined results and a deeper understanding of the material properties involved.
